Dot the Syllables #5
How many syllables are in the words log, octopus, and rainbow? In this engaging worksheet, learners will look at an image and count each syllable in its name. Students are then asked to fill in the corresponding number of circles with a dot marker, crayon, or other coloring supplies.
This practice will allow kindergarteners and first graders to practice breaking words into syllables. Learners will sharpen their decoding and phonics skills as they identify each syllable. This strategy can be helpful as young readers encounter unfamiliar words.
